From the Artist
"I have been fascinated by rocks, minerals and gemstones since I was a child. I enrolled in silversmithing classes at the College of DuPage in 1990 to make jewelry with the gemstones I had collected over the years. My jewelry making has evolved from silver to dichroic glass to copper. Copper is less expensive than silver, which allows for more experimentation and creativity.
